Charlotte Valley and Stamford/Jefferson Advance to Sectional Quarterfinals

Written By The Mountain Eagle on 2/23/24 | 2/23/24

By Liz Page

DELAWARE LEAGUE - Three Delaware League teams remain in the running for the Section 4, Class D title as girls sectional playoff action got underway Tuesday.

Stamford/Jefferson defeated Odessa-Montour 50-43 on the road in their opening. They received a fire department escort from the school up state Route 23 to boost their moral.

Tierney Turner led S/J with 19 points and 12 rebounds, while teammates Dezaraye Hillis and McKenna Hoyt chipped in another 15 points and 10 pointe respectively for the win. 

Charlotte Valley defeated Laurens/Milford 36-32 on Tuesday. Ella Gerster led the way with 12 points and 14 rebounds, while Brinlee Wright added 12 points and six rebounds. Natalie Amadon added eight points and five steals.

 SK  had a bye from Tuesday's opening round, while Charlotte Valley defeated Laurens/Milford and Stamford/Jefferson defeated Odessa-Montour to advance to the quarterfinals set for Friday, Feb. 23 at the higher seed.

SK will host Worcester on their home court at 6 p.m., Charlotte Valley will travel to Edmeston/Morris and Stamford/Jefferson will be on the road to Cherry Valley-Springfield.

Semifinals will be back at SUNY Delhi on Feb. 27 with the sectional championships set for March 2 at SUNY Delhi.


Section IV, Class D seedings

1. Edmeston/Morris (17-2)

2. Cherry Valley-Springfield (11-7)

3. South Kortright/Andes (15-4)

4. Schenevus (14-5)

5. Richfield Springs/ODY (11-6)

6.Worcester (13-6)

7. Odessa-Montour (7-13)

8. Charlotte Valley (11-7)

9 Laurens/Milford (11-8)

10. Stamford/Jefferson (11-9)

11. Franklin (7-10)
